A fluorescent lamp is a gas-discharge lamp that uses electricity to excite mercury vapor. The excited mercury atoms produce short-wave ultraviolet light that then causes a phosphor to fluoresce, producing visible light. The color a fluorescent lamp puts out is dependent on the type of phosphor it uses. Colored fluorescent lamps usually have a colored tube that together with the color rating produce the required color (red, blue, etc). Fluorescent lamps are sold by their 'color temperature'. 'Cool White' is 6500K and is somewhat bluish. 3000K is usually labeled 'Kitchen and Bath', which is a bright more natural light. All florescent tubes are labeled as to their color temperature, and some brands also have a scale showing just where it's color is on the spectrum of available colors.

If a fluorescent lamp is labeled 6500 oK that is the color temperature of the light it emits. <><><> The number 6500 refers to the temperature (measured in degrees Kelvin) at which a specific theoretical material (referred to as "black body") will glow the color of sunlight at noon.
